Box Score The Cougars could not get into an offensive rhythm as Wright State earned a 81-40 win Monday night at WSU's Nutter Center.
WSU jumped out to a 23-7 lead eight minutes into the contest and eventually went up 41-18 at the half as the Raiders shot 41 percent for the period from the field, while the Cougars shot 32 percent.
The Raiders shot 39 percent for the game overall, 12 of 34 from behind the arc, and hit 11 of 15 foul shots while CSU shot 29 percent altogether and was only three of 11 from three-point range.Â
Tay'ler Mingo led Wright State with 17 points while Ciara Patterson had 14 points and Lexi Smith 11 in the victory.Â
Layne Murphy (Country Club Hills, Ill./Rich Central) paced the Cougars with 16 points and nine rebounds.Â
Konner Harris (Sidney, Ohio/Sidney) added 11points to the effort.Â
